2000-12-10 13:24:13 -05:00
|
|
|
Important note:
|
|
|
|
|
|
|
|
To reduce bandwidth and needless updates, the CVS tree does not
|
2001-01-06 05:15:58 -05:00
|
|
|
contain automatically-generated files, even when those files are
|
|
|
|
normally present in the distribution tarballs.
|
2000-12-10 13:24:13 -05:00
|
|
|
|
2001-01-06 05:15:58 -05:00
|
|
|
Therefore, if you're building from the CVS sources, you'll need to
|
|
|
|
have GNU autoconf, gettext, and texinfo installed on your machine
|
|
|
|
(these do the afore-mentioned automatic generation). The three
|
|
|
|
packages are available from <ftp://ftp.gnu.org/pub/gnu/<package>/> and
|
|
|
|
its mirrors (please choose one close to you), listed at
|
|
|
|
<http://www.gnu.org/order/ftp.html>.
|
2000-12-10 13:24:13 -05:00
|
|
|
|
2001-01-06 05:15:58 -05:00
|
|
|
In case you aren't used to running autoconf manually to generate the
|
|
|
|
necessary configure script, a file called Makefile.cvs has been
|
|
|
|
provided, and may be called using `make -f Makefile.cvs'. Once the
|
|
|
|
Makefile has called autoconf to generate the configure script, you can
|
|
|
|
build in the usual fashion.
|
2000-12-10 13:24:13 -05:00
|
|
|
|
2001-01-06 05:15:58 -05:00
|
|
|
To summarize, once you've checked out wget from the CVS archive
|
|
|
|
(instructions for which can be found on the Development page of the
|
|
|
|
Wget website), the commands you'll execute will be as follows (barring
|
|
|
|
any extra options to `configure' or to the second `make'):
|
2000-12-10 15:11:59 -05:00
|
|
|
|
|
|
|
cd wget
|
|
|
|
make -f Makefile.cvs
|
|
|
|
./configure
|
|
|
|
make
|